Bring your expertise in school psychology to an impactful, part-time contract opportunity supporting elementary students near Parker and Franktown, CO. In this role, you will provide crucial psychological services one day per week at each of two elementary schools, partnering with educators, families, and special education staff to ensure every child's needs are understood and addressed.

Key Qualifications:

  • Valid licensure as a School Psychologist in Colorado
  • Previous experience in elementary school settings is highly valued
  • Knowledge of special education law and assessment tools
  • Strong skills in administering and interpreting psychoeducational evaluations
  • Ability to collaborate effectively with multidisciplinary teams
  • Commitment to fostering positive, supportive school environments

Responsibilities:

  • Conduct comprehensive special education assessments to guide eligibility and programming decisions
  • Consult with teachers, administrators, and families regarding student learning and behavioral needs
  • Develop data-driven recommendations and interventions for individual students
  • Support IEP development and participate in multidisciplinary team meetings
  • Contribute to a positive school culture through social-emotional and behavioral support initiatives
  • Maintain accurate and timely documentation for all evaluations and services provided
